Vento of the Front (前方のヴェント Zenpō no Vento?) is a character introduced in Toaru Majutsu no Index. The only female member of the secretive God's Right Seat, Vento of the Front displays a fearsome appearance that suits well with her attitude and power. She is the first member of God's Right Seat introduced, making her one of the most powerful magicians in the series.

She is the main magic side antagonist of the Academy City Invasion Arc, as a counterpart to the science side's antagonist Kihara Amata.

Etymology[]

Vento's assumed name is the Italian word for "wind".

Appearance[]

Vento of the Front is usually clad in yellow which is accentuated by the color brown. She wears a yellow kirtle with the symbol of the cross over a brown collared undershirt reaching up to cover her hands, in combination with removable yellow sleeves that goes from her wrist to her upper arms. Vento also wears brown hosiery and yellow shoes. Finally she covers her head with a yellow headpiece. Central to her outfit is a thorn design theme, which covers a piece of brown cloth which is part of her head wear as well her wearing a thorn belt around her waist.[1]

Vento of the Front is described as having a virgin-like figure though this is ruined by her self-presentation, with her heavily pierced face and heavy make-up. Though sometimes hidden, she carries a chain that was pierced at the bottom of her tongue with the Cross of Divine Punishment attached to it.[1]

Coupled with her demeanor and personality, this was willingly made by Vento of the Front as to give people a negative impression of her and makes it easier to trigger the Divine Punishment.[2]

Personality[]

Vento of the Front has a very spiteful personality as a deliberate attempt to provoke someone to trigger Divine Punishment.[2] She is shown to be very assertive and impatient and has shown little respect to people of authority such as the Pope when coercing him to immediately sign a document that will make Kamijou Touma an enemy of God.[3] Vento of the Front is also shown to be very sarcastic and delves into taunting when talking to an opponent such as Aleister Crowley[1] or to Touma during her first battle with him.[4]

Vento of the Front's most prominent character feature is her highly negative disposition towards science due to the nature of her brother's death, for which she blames science.[5] However, because she chose to act and look to provoke animosity, she willingly allowed herself to be isolated from others, where even the possibility of being given good will is suppressed by her actions. This is due to Vento of the Front blaming herself for the death of her brother who chose to die so that she may live, she subsequently decided to blame science for his death because it was a convenient scapegoat for her. Vento of the Front knows this as well, and acknowledges the disdain her own looks brought upon her by her spell.[5]

Vento of the Front also seem to have a low opinion on non-Catholics, calling them "heathen monkeys".[4]

Background[]

When she was a child, she went with her younger brother to an amusement park, however, an accident occurred during one of the attraction's test runs which severely injured the two siblings. During their treatment it was discovered that they both had the extremely rare blood type B Rh negative. With blood donors scarce and the doctors unable to save them both, her brother chose to sacrifice his life in order for her to live. Because of this, she hates science.

She later becomes a member of God's Right Seat, and dons the name Vento of the Front.

Abilities[]

She is blessed with the nature of "God's Flame" and is aligned to the Archangel Uriel[12] after purifying her body from the Original Sin, as such she lost the capability to cast human magic but gained the capability to cast angelic magic.[13] Though when she fought Fiamma he remarked she can somehow use 'normal' magic once more, from her first attack towards him and how she rebuilt the core crucifix of 'Queen of Adriatic Sea'.[14]

Divine Punishment[]

Divine Punishment (天罰術式 Tembatsu Jutsushiki?, lit. Damnation Arts, Yen Press: Divine Judgment) is a large-scale suppression magic spell which applies the logic that no one should bear any menace towards God, if so, punishment will apply.[2] As explained by Idol Theory, using the significance of being pierced by steel in Christianity,[1] such as the piercings on her face that bears the attribute of the nails that pierced the Son of God to the cross, and the hammer that she carries which bears the attribute of the hammer that nailed him to the cross.[15] Because of this Vento of the Front can symbolically mimic the Son of God's body during his crucifixion, as such she is practically substituting herself as God for the Divine Punishment to work. In combination of her now already intimidating looks, she uses provocative speech patterns as well to incite hostility to successfully trigger Divine Punishment.[2]

This magic literally strips people of their consciousness if they ever bear any ill will to Vento of the Front. The spell is a large-scale one considering that it can affect anyone in the world,[12] regardless of distance or knowledge of Vento of the Front.[2] For example a person hears on the news that an intruder (Vento of the Front) has invaded Academy City and the person bears ill will to the intruder, then that person will activate and receive Divine Punishment. The spell works by stripping away oxygen inside the victim's body, leaving the minimum necessary amount as to not hinder brain and organ functions, forcing the physical body to go into a state like an animal's hibernation period in order to preserve survival.[16] It is also stated by Index that there may be certain stages in response to hostility given to the user such as depriving consciousness, body-binding, and even preventing interference from the outside.[2]

Resuscitation through regulated oxygen supply to victims is impossible[16] as such the only possible way for revitalization is when the magician deems that punishment is no longer needed,[2] or when the core of the Divine Punishment is destroyed, which is the cross that is at the end of the chain that is attached on Vento of the Front's tongue at which point Vento of the Front will no longer be able to use Divine Punishment.[17][12]

Kamijou Touma is immune to the spell due to his Imagine Breaker,[5] while a Pope-class Walking Church can also render it's user immune from Divine Punishment.[2] Kihara Amata is shown to be unaffected by Divine Punishment upon meeting Vento, even as he ordered Hound Dogs to kill her. This phenomenon stems from Kihara Amata's own personality; though he desired to kill Vento, he felt none of the hostility that is normally associated with the intent to kill, comparing killing people to pulling out weeds. Vento of the Front herself states that he is truly rotten to the core or at least similar to her.[18]

Other spells[]

  • Wind Hammer:
    Wind Hammer

    Vento of the Front uses a barbed hammer that represent the hammer that nailed the Son of God to the cross.[15] Here, she summons at the same time a big hammer made of air to bludgeon her opponents using a complicated pattern derived from sweeping her barbed hammer on the movements of the chain attached to her tongue, which traces the desired trajectory of the wind hammer.[4] The movements of the air is stated by Touma as following the principles of fluid mechanics.[5]
  • La Regina del Mare Adriatico: As of Volume 20 she modified the Queen of Adriatic Sea on top of Biagio's original modifications, and she now has the power to summon parts of the guardian magical armada to wherever she is. This is shown by a cross made of ice and shaped like a anchor pierced onto her tongue in the place of the cross that uses 'Divine Punishment' that was destroyed earlier. Vento explains this as her element is wind and wind is a crucial part of sailing, so she has partial control over spells that are water-based. However her ability to control the Queen of Adriatic was destroyed when she fought against Fiamma, when he ripped the cross out of her tongue.[14]

Character Art Designs[]

Design Evolution[]

Vento of the Front's design was based on the idea that there should be more variety than moe-girls in the series. Here, Vento of the Front is similar with the likes of Heaven Canceller, Sherry Cromwell, and Oriana Thomson. She is designed to fit in the world of Toaru Majutsu no Index the least.[19] Haimura later designed Vento of the Front's unadorned head for volume 20, but forgot about it. Here, her hair is similar to Orsola Aquinas.
